How much do federal medical ass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for federal medical assistant in the United States is $19.89,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.07 and $21.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Federal Medical Ass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Federal Medical Assistant, you need a solid understanding of clinical procedures, medical terminology, patient care, and typically a certification such as CMA (Certified Medical Assistant) or RMA (Registered Medical Assistant). Familiarity with electronic health record (EHR) systems, scheduling software, and standard medical office equipment is essential.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and effective communication are important soft skills for interacting with patients and supporting healthcare teams. These competencies are crucial to ensure efficient patient care, maintain compliance with federal regulations, and support the smooth operation of federal healthcare facilities.

Who gets paid more, MA or PCT?

In the healthcare field, Medical Assistants (MAs) and Patient Care Technicians (PCTs) have different roles and pay scales. Generally, PCTs tend to earn higher wages than MAs due to their additional clinical responsibilities and required certifications, such as phlebotomy or EKG skills. However, salaries can vary based on location, experience, and employer.

What are some of the primary challenges faced by Federal Medical Assistants working in government healthcare settings?

Federal Medical Assistants often work in fast-paced environments such as VA hospitals, military clinics, or federal correctional facilities, where patient populations can be diverse and cases complex. A common challenge is adapting to strict government protocols and documentation requirements while providing compassionate care. Additionally, they frequently coll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, which requires strong communication and organizational skills. Adapting to changes in federal healthcare policies and technologies is also essential for success in this role.

What are Federal Medical Assistants?

Federal Medical Assistants are healthcare professionals who provide administrative and clinical support in federal healthcare facilities, such as Veterans Affairs (VA) hospitals, military clinics, or federal prisons. Their duties often include taking patient histories, scheduling appointments, assisting with basic medical procedures, and maintaining medical records. They play a vital role in ensuring efficient operation of healthcare services within federal agencies. Federal Medical Assistants typically work under the supervision of physicians or registered nurses and must adhere to federal regulations and standards.

Job description

Munster Family Wellness Center9800 Valparaiso Dr Munster, Indiana 46321

At Franciscan, our Medical Assistants are critical for supporting a variety of clinical duties for multiple ambulatory clinics. This role assists providers and staff in coordinating patient care, scheduling appointments, executing physician orders for lab testing, entering information in electronic medical record system, and functions as a liaison between patients, coworkers, and providers.

  • Provide a more personal approach to direct patient care in a variety of outpatient settings, which may include: rooming patients, taking vitals, obtaining a comprehensive medical history, document care of patient via electronic medical record, administering vaccines, injections, and medications, phlebotomy, point of care testing and medication reconciliation under the supervision of RN/Provider.

  • Gather requirements from internal and external customers and provide information via phone, electronic messaging and in person.

  • Initiate and follow through on prior authorizations, referrals, and process sample medications, prescriptions, and refills as directed.
